本网站由以下捐款支持:OEIS基金会.

模板:Moebius mu/doc

来自OeisWiki
跳转到:航行,搜索

这个文档子页面包含以下内容的说明、类别或其他信息模板:Moebius mu. [<编辑>模板:Moebius mu]

[⧼清除⧽模板:Moebius mu/doc]

alt=此模板正在构建中。。。
该模板正在施工中。            

请不要使用此未完成和/或仍不可靠模板。            


警告:使用了所有模板/解析器函数的嵌套级别,因此不能再进一步嵌套它(例如,不能将{{莫比乌斯mu/doc}}子页面),而不会导致深层嵌套的模板无法呈现,从而产生错误的结果。当0乘以负数(-1)^(小ω)时,还有一个小问题(尽管很烦人),即0之前的减号。


这个{{穆比尤斯}}({{}})算术函数模板返回Moebius(或Mobius)函数mu(n),非零整数,否则返回错误消息。

用法

{{穆比尤斯|非零整数}}

{{|非零整数}}

有效输入

绝对值小于1031的非零整数2=1062961(验证由{{最大功率因数}}算术函数模板)。

示例

输入有效的示例(使用https://oeis.org/A008683/b008683.txt网站n表,亩(n)n=1..100000)

不幸的是,随着{{莫比乌斯mu/doc}}通过{{文档}}模板宝贵的有限嵌套级别的模板和/或解析器函数已耗尽!:-(检查{{莫比乌斯mu/doc}}直接查看所有测试是否成功。不幸的是,通过隐匿{{莫比乌斯mu/doc}}直接从{{文档}}模板,我们仍在用尽极限! :-(

因为当前代码效率低下(它调用{{最大功率因数}}模板两次,为了避免这种情况,我们需要使用一个核心函数模板,将mpf的结果传递给一些参数,问题是我们没有多余的宝贵的有限模板/解析器函数嵌套级别!)

代码 结果
{{穆比尤斯|210^2}} 0
{{|210 ^2}} 0
{{|-28}} 0
{{|-5} } -1
{{|1}} 1
{{|7}} -1
{{|15}} 1
{{|27}} -0
{{|30}} -1
{{|111}} 1
{{|5^3 * 11^2}} 0
{{|2^5 * 3^3 * 5}} -0
{{|2^9 * 3^3}} 0
{{|37^2 + 8 * 37^2}} 0
{{|2^9 * (26 + 1)}} 0
{{|89*113}} 1
{{|79 * 79}} -0
{{|210^2}} 0
{{|233^2}} -0
{{|10000}} 0
{{|15535}} -1
{{|15536}} 0
{{|15537}} 1
{{|15539}} 1
{{|15540}} -0
{{|15541}} -1
{{|15542}} -1
{{|15543}} -0
{{|15547}} 1
{{|15549}} -1
{{|15551}} -1
{{|15553}} 1
{{|15557}} 1
{{|15559}} -1
{{|15561}} 0
{{|15563}} 1
{{|15567}} 1
{{|15569}} -1
{{|15571}} 1
{{|15573}} -1
{{|15577}} 1
{{|15579}} 0
{{|65535}} 1
{{|65536}} -0
{{|65537}} -1
{{|65539}} -1
{{|65540}} 0
{{|65541}} -1
{{|65542}} 1
{{|65543}} -1
{{|65547}} 0
{{|65549}} -1
{{|65551}} -1
{{|65553}} 1
{{|65557}} -1
{{|65559}} -0
{{|65561}} 1
{{|65563}} -1
{{|65567}} 1
{{|65569}} 1
{{|65571}} -1
{{|65573}} 1
{{|65577}} 1
{{|65579}} -1
{{|95561}} -1
{{|95563}} 1
{{|95567}} 1
{{|95569}} -1
{{|95571}} 0
{{|95573}} 1
{{|95577}} 1
{{|95579}} 1
{{|965561}} -1
{{|965563}} 1
{{|965567}} -1
{{|965569}} -1
{{|965571}} -1
{{|965573}} -1
{{|965577}} -1
{{|965579}} 1
{{|1015941}} -1
{{|997 * 1019}} 1
{{|1015943}} 1
{{|1015945}} -1
{{|1015947}} -0
{{|1015949}} -1
{{|1015950}} -0

输入无效的示例(参数验证{{穆比尤斯}}省略以节省一些宝贵的有限嵌套级别的模板和/或解析器函数)。

代码 结果
{{|0}} 表达式错误:无法识别单词“strong”。
{{|1031^2}} 表达式错误:无法识别单词“strong”。

代码

<noinclude><!--{{文档}}--><!--我们不能在这里使用它,模板和/或解析器函数宝贵的有限嵌套级别会耗尽!所以我们只是从中借用必要的代码。--><div style=“text-align:center;font-size:smaller;”>以下[[Help:Documenting templates|documentation]]位于[[Template:{{PAGENAME}}/doc]]</div>{{Template:{{PAGENAME}}/doc}}<--效率低下:我们两次调用mpf模板。为了避免这种情况,我们必须使用一个核心函数模板,在这里我们将mpf模板调用的结果作为参数传递,问题是我们没有多余的那些宝贵的有限模板/解析器函数嵌套级别!--></noinclude><includeonly>{#expr:<!-- quadrafrei-->(不是((abs({{1|1}}))-(0{{mpf|{{1|1}}}|sep=*|key/val_sep=*1^}}+{#ifexpr:abs(}{1|1{}}* <!-- (-1)^(小Ω)-->(-1)(0{{mpf|{{1|1}}|sep=+|key/val_sep=^0*1^}})}}</仅包括>

另请参见







外部链接